Impax Asset Management Group plc raised its position in PTC Inc. (NASDAQ:PTC – Free Report) by 4.4% during the 2nd quarter, according to its most recent fil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 1,141,782 shares of the technology company’s stock after acquiring an additional 48,553 shares during the period. Impax Asset Management Group plc owned about 0.95% of PTC worth $206,091,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.
Other large investors have also recently bought and sold shares of the company. Intech Investment Management LLC increased its position in shares of PTC by 180.8% in the first quarter. Intech Investment Management LLC now owns 27,073 shares of the technology company’s stock valued at $5,115,000 after acquiring an additional 17,430 shares during the last quarter. Portfolio Design Labs LLC acquired a new position in shares of PTC during the 4th quarter worth approximately $4,316,000. Norges Bank bought a new stake in shares of PTC during the 4th quarter worth approximately $114,043,000. USA Financial Formulas bought a new stake in PTC during the fourth quarter worth $1,355,000. Finally, Swedbank AB acquired a new stake in PTC in the 1st quarter valued at about $9,849,000. Institutional investors and hedge funds own 95.14% of the company’s stock.

Wall Street Analysts Forecast Growth
PTC has been the subject of several research analyst reports. Rosenblatt Securities boosted their target price on PTC from $190.00 to $195.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a report on Thursday, August 1st. StockNews.com downgraded shares of PTC from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a report on Monday, August 5th. Mizuho reissued a “neutral” rating and issued a $190.00 price objective (down from $200.00) on shares of PTC in a research report on Tuesday, June 4th. Royal Bank of Canada reaffirmed an “outperform” rating and set a $202.00 target price on shares of PTC in a report on Thursday, August 1st. Finally, Piper Sandler increased their price target on shares of PTC from $177.00 to $182.00 and gave the company a “neutral” rating in a report on Thursday, August 1st. Four investment anal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and eight have assigned a buy rating to the stock. Based on data from MarketBeat, PTC presently has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average price target of $200.18.

PTC Profile
PTC Inc operates as software company in the Americas, Europe, and the Asia Pacific. The company provides Windchill, a suite that manages all aspects of the product development lifecycle(PLM) that provides real-time information sharing, dynamic data visualization, collaborate across geographically distributed teams, and enabling manufacturers to elevate product development, manufacturing, and field service processes; ThingWorx, a platform for Industrial Internet of Things; ServiceMax, a field service management solutions enable companies to asset uptime with optimized in-person and remote service and technician productivity with mobile tools.
